For a variety of reasons, third parties do not currently have much impact on Texas politics. What measures might be taken to level the playing field for third parties and improve their competitiveness in elections?

Expert Solution
Step 1

The success of third parties not just in Texas politics ,but in a national level ,is limited because of multitude of factors.One example is the highly controversial new Texas law on general ballot ,which requires high filling fees for candidates.

The Democratic and Republican parties can easily pay 5000 $ as a filling fees.But many third party candidates find it unfair as it hinders the participation of independent candidates.
